Output 3a304809a79901d8919c84eee48e2e93c6a6fc7cbc846ca0fd34b34e1ca13265:0

value
5390649371434
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 75d2704ef16479a8d3583836ae460c652c79d769 OP_EQUALVERIFY OP_CHECKSIG
address
DFt5hEt2x7Lm4naA2HdkEUHkmYmgyqDa8m
transaction
3a304809a79901d8919c84eee48e2e93c6a6fc7cbc846ca0fd34b34e1ca13265